I am 6 Weeks pregnant with my first child. I have been getting what feels like menstrual cramps. I'm scared I might be miscarrying :( does anyone have any advice?

They are totally normal as long as there is no bleeding and they aren't extremely painful. I have had cramping since before I knew I was pregnant and I am now 32 weeks and they will not stop, they are normal and annoying lol
I did bring it up to my doctor when I was earlier along and she said it is just your body get ready for expanding and also the different hormones just like when you get them during your period.
But if they do get worse or you just don't feel comfortable I would say go to your doctor or call.
